The Miami Dolphins came into the NFL Draft with plenty of needs on both sides of the ball. And after drafting Kadyn Proctor and Chris Johnson in Round 1, the Dolphins took a new defensive standout in Round 2. According to Connor Hughes of SNY , the Dolphins are drafting Texas Tech linebacker Jacob Rodriguez with the No.
43 overall pick. While linebackers typically don't get the same love as cornerbacks and edge rushers, it's a very important position, especially with someone as good as Rodriguez. The Texas Tech Red Raiders linebacker is a great starter for the Dolphins' defense. He had 128 tackles last season, and also had one sack, but a ridiculous seven forced fumbles and four interceptions.
